Liam Gleason, the Siena University men’s lacrosse head coach, was reported to have fallen down a flight of stairs at his home, suffering a traumatic brain injury from that accident. Emergency services responded to 911 calls reporting a “fall downstairs” at his residence, and he was hospitalized afterward. Multiple outlets note that the injury occurred on a staircase in his home and describe it as a serious household accident rather than anything criminal or self‑inflicted.
